Iran willing to suspend nuclear program to make deal with US

According to two officials, Iran would prefer a proposal to create a regional consortium to produce nuclear power

Iran willing to suspend nuclear program to make deal with US

TL;DR

  • Tehran is willing to shut down or suspend its nuclear program to reach an agreement with Washington.
  • Iran prefers a proposal to create a regional consortium for nuclear power production.
  • Iranian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i and US Special Presidential Envoy Steve Witkoff are communicating directly via text messages.
  • A meeting is scheduled in Istanbul on February 6, involving officials from the US, Turkey, Qatar, and Egypt, including Jared Kushner.
  • US President Donald Trump stated Washington sent an "big armada" towards Iran and hopes for dialogue and a deal renouncing nuclear weapons.
